Ashlyn is the proud mom of Penelope ("Poppy"), who has Down Syndrome, and big brother, Brooks. Ashlyn and her husband Jake, a baseball player for the Texas Rangers, found out their daughter had Down Syndrome at the 12 week ultrasound/prenatal checkup.
Ashlyn shares with us what it felt like to get this diagnosis, how she prepared for Poppy, her NICU stay and heart surgery experience, how she has found support and her village in the Down Syndrome community, her greatest joys of being a DS mom, etiquette and how to communicate with a family who has a DS child or pregnancy, and all about how she has taken this experience and turned it into her life work, and also, her incredible organization, the Burger Family Foundation, which gives back and supports DS families.

In today's episode, we chat with Bob Wall, Car Seat Safety Expert, from Nuna. He is a former police officer, and worked many years in the field witnessing the effects of babies and children not properly restrained in car seats. This led him to his passion and life calling of becoming a car seat safety expert. Bob is the GURU for all information and advice about car seats. He is a wealth of knowledge and I am so honored to have been able to chat with him!
In this episode we discuss how to pick out the perfect carseat for your lifestyle, upcoming changes to car seat standards, how to make sure your carseat is installed properly, and many more amazing details about car seats!

Just three weeks shy of their first wedding anniversary, Mattie lost her 28-year old husband very suddenly to a traumatic brain injury. Since then, she has used her work and her platform to share her grief, her healing, and her unshakeable faith with women and men across the country. Through both of her books, Lemons on Friday: Trusting God Through My Greatest Heartbreak,and Through the Valley of Grief: A 365-Day Devotional of Spiritual Practices for Hope in Suffering, her single greatest desire is to lead people to hope. "If someone suffering any sort of loss can hear what I've walked through and see hope in my story, then maybe they can walk away seeing a little more hope in their own."
In addition to writing and her work in the world of grief, Mattie hosts her own podcast, the In Joy Life podcast, which encourages listeners to own their agency to choose joy in any season or circumstance.
Mattie Jackson is a best-selling author, speaker, and podcaster with a degree in creative writing from the University of Tennessee. Mattie is also the co-founder of philanthropic organization "NaSHEville,” which supports groups serving orphans, widows, and trafficked women. Mattie lives with her husband and son in Nashville, TN.

Today we chat with Bob Wall. He was a police officer for many years, and after experiencing many scenes of car accidents, he decided to become a Global Car Seat Safety Advocate for children. He is incredibly knowledgeable, seasoned in his career, passionate about car seat safety, and offers some great advice for new parents.
He currently works with the Nuna Company, and before joining Nuna, he played an integral part in the passage of several child safety laws in Virginia by testifying before the state legislature, and he participated in the signing of the national Lower Anchors and Tethers Law (LATCH).
While working with the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A),he helped draft the Standardized Child Passenger Safety Training Course that is still used today.
